全球主机交流论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

IP归属甄别会员请立即修改密码
查看: 723|回复: 12
打印 上一主题 下一主题

frp设置开机启动失败,咋回事呢?

[复制链接]
跳转到指定楼层
1#
发表于 2024-6-21 21:17:21 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
frpc存放路径/frp_0.53.0_linux_arm64
直接执行/frp_0.53.0_linux_arm64/frpc -c /frp_0.53.0_linux_arm64/frpc.toml是可以正常运行的

xxx.xxx.xxx.xxx是我服务器的ip地址

然后打算做成服务来开机启动
在/etc/systemd/system创建了一个frpc.service
内容如下:
  1. [Unit]
  2. Description=frpc
  3. After=network.target      

  4. [Service]
  5. User=root
  6. Type=forking
  7. RemainAfterExit=yes
  8. ExecStart=/frp_0.53.0_linux_arm64/frpc -c /frp_0.53.0_linux_arm64/frpc.toml

  9. [Install]
  10. WantedBy=multi-user.target
复制代码


systemctl enable frpc

然后重启系统reboot,发现frpc没有正常启动。查看日志发现
root@raspberrypi:~# systemctl status frpc
● frpc.service - frpc
     Loaded: loaded (/etc/systemd/system/frpc.service; enabled; vendor preset: enabled)
     Active: failed (Result: exit-code) since Fri 2024-06-21 21:06:58 CST; 3min 46s ago
    Process: 552 ExecStart=/frp_0.53.0_linux_arm64/frpc -c /frp_0.53.0_linux_arm64/frpc.toml (code=exited, status=1/FAILURE)
        CPU: 92ms

Jun 21 21:06:57 raspberrypi systemd[1]: Starting frpc...
Jun 21 21:06:58 raspberrypi frpc[552]: 2024/06/21 21:06:58 [I] [root.go:141] start frpc service for config file [/frp_0.53.0_linux_arm64/frpc.toml]
Jun 21 21:06:58 raspberrypi frpc[552]: 2024/06/21 21:06:58 [I] [service.go:288] try to connect to server...
Jun 21 21:06:58 raspberrypi frpc[552]: 2024/06/21 21:06:58 [W] [service.go:291] connect to server error: dial tcp xxx.xxx.xxx.xxx:7000: connect: network is unreachable>
Jun 21 21:06:58 raspberrypi frpc[552]: 2024/06/21 21:06:58 [I] [root.go:159] frpc service for config file [/frp_0.53.0_linux_arm64/frpc.toml] stopped
Jun 21 21:06:58 raspberrypi frpc[552]: login to the server failed: dial tcp xxx.xxx.xxx.xxx:7000: connect: network is unreachable. With loginFailExit enabled, no additional retries will be attempted
Jun 21 21:06:58 raspberrypi systemd[1]: frpc.service: Control process exited, code=exited, status=1/FAILURE
Jun 21 21:06:58 raspberrypi systemd[1]: frpc.service: Failed with result 'exit-code'.
Jun 21 21:06:58 raspberrypi systemd[1]: Failed to start frpc.



推荐
发表于 2024-6-21 22:21:48 | 只看该作者
秋风雅居 发表于 2024-6-21 21:59
可以,服务器是正常的

可能就是网络没起来。
试试
Restart=on-failure
RestartSec=5s
2#
发表于 2024-6-21 21:25:10 | 只看该作者
延迟10秒运行看看?
3#
 楼主| 发表于 2024-6-21 21:25:44 | 只看该作者
zutianrun 发表于 2024-6-21 21:25
延迟10秒运行看看?

大佬,怎么设置延迟?
4#
发表于 2024-6-21 21:41:25 | 只看该作者
connect to server error: dial tcp xxx.xxx.xxx.xxx:7000: connect: network is unreachable>


frps的7000端口可以连接吗
5#
发表于 2024-6-21 21:43:51 | 只看该作者
为什么不放到rc.local



一二三转身起飞~
6#
发表于 2024-6-21 21:45:00 来自手机 | 只看该作者
直接docker了事。
7#
 楼主| 发表于 2024-6-21 21:59:21 来自手机 | 只看该作者
yanzhiling2002 发表于 2024-6-21 21:41
connect to server error: dial tcp xxx.xxx.xxx.xxx:7000: connect: network is unreachable>



可以,服务器是正常的
10#
 楼主| 发表于 2024-6-22 08:46:10 | 只看该作者
lovecan 发表于 2024-6-21 22:21
可能就是网络没起来。
试试
Restart=on-failure

感谢大佬,我中午回家试试
您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|全球主机交流论坛

GMT+8, 2024-7-1 16:43 , Processed in 0.065918 second(s), 9 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表